Parallel and perpendicular lines form fundamental concepts in Grade 7 mathematics that students must master to succeed in geometry and algebraic reasoning. These interactive videos guide students through comprehensive video lessons with embedded questions that reinforce understanding of how lines relate to each other in coordinate planes and geometric figures. Students engage with guided video lessons that break down the properties of parallel lines, including their equal slopes and consistent spacing, while exploring perpendicular lines through their intersecting right angles and negative reciprocal slope relationships. The comprehension checks embedded throughout each video ensure students grasp essential concepts like identifying parallel and perpendicular lines in real-world contexts, calculating slopes to determine line relationships, and applying geometric theorems involving these line types.
